Best Gravel for 20 Gallon Tank: Calculator & Guide

how much gravel for 20 gallon tank

Best Gravel for 20 Gallon Tank: Calculator & Guide

Determining the appropriate substrate volume for a 20-gallon aquarium involves considering factors such as the desired depth, the type of fish being housed, and the overall aquascape. A common recommendation is a depth of 1-2 inches, which typically translates to 15-20 pounds of gravel for a standard 20-gallon tank. However, aquariums with larger or more active fish might benefit from a thicker layer. For example, cichlids often appreciate a deeper substrate for digging and foraging.

Adequate substrate depth provides several benefits. It offers a natural habitat for burrowing fish and invertebrates, creates space for beneficial bacteria crucial for biological filtration, and allows for the planting of aquatic vegetation. Historically, aquarium gravel served primarily as an aesthetic element. However, its role has expanded to encompass essential biological and ecological functions within a balanced aquarium ecosystem.

9+ Best Fragrance Oils for Candles: Dosage Guide

how much fragrance to add to candles

9+ Best Fragrance Oils for Candles: Dosage Guide

The fragrance load in candle making refers to the percentage of fragrance oil added to the total weight of wax. For example, a 10% fragrance load in a 100-gram candle means 10 grams of fragrance oil are added to 90 grams of wax. This precise measurement significantly impacts the candle’s final scent throw, burn performance, and overall quality.

A correctly balanced fragrance load is essential for achieving optimal aroma diffusion and a clean, even burn. Too little fragrance can result in a weak or nonexistent scent, while excessive fragrance can lead to issues such as frosting, sweating, or an uneven burn pool. Historically, candle makers relied on experience and experimentation to determine the ideal fragrance load. Modern advancements offer more precise guidance, taking into account factors like wax type, fragrance oil composition, and desired scent strength. A proper balance ensures customer satisfaction and product safety.

Hiring a Consumer Protection Lawyer: Costs & Fees

how much does a consumer protection lawyer cost

Hiring a Consumer Protection Lawyer: Costs & Fees

Legal representation for consumer-related issues, such as faulty products, deceptive advertising, or debt collection harassment, often involves fees structured around hourly rates, flat fees, or contingency arrangements. For example, an hourly rate might range from $150 to $500 depending on the attorney’s experience and location, while a flat fee could be charged for specific services like reviewing a contract. Contingency fees, where the lawyer receives a percentage of the settlement or award, are common in cases involving significant damages. Understanding these different fee structures is crucial for informed decision-making when seeking legal counsel.

Access to competent legal counsel in these matters is vital for protecting individual rights and holding businesses accountable for unfair practices. Historically, consumers had limited recourse against powerful corporations. The evolution of consumer protection laws and the availability of specialized legal professionals have leveled the playing field, enabling individuals to seek redress for financial harm and other damages. This access contributes to a fairer marketplace and empowers consumers to assert their rights.
